GNU bug report logs - #44763
Error when 'make'ing latest version of coreutils

Previous Next

Package: coreutils;

Reported by: Chris Elvidge <celvidge001 <at> gmail.com>

Date: Fri, 20 Nov 2020 14:20:01 UTC

Severity: normal

Done: Paul Eggert <eggert <at> cs.ucla.edu>

Bug is archived. No further changes may be made.

Full log


View this message in rfc822 format

From: Akim Demaille <akim.demaille <at> gmail.com>
To: Pádraig Brady <P <at> draigBrady.com>
Cc: Chris Elvidge <celvidge001 <at> gmail.com>, 44763 <at> debbugs.gnu.org
Subject: bug#44763: Error when 'make'ing latest version of coreutils
Date: Sat, 21 Nov 2020 08:01:27 +0100
Hi guys,

> Le 21 nov. 2020 à 07:35, Akim Demaille <akim.demaille <at> gmail.com> a écrit :
> 
> Hi Pádraig,
> 
> Just in case:
> 
> $ for i in /usr/local/stow/bison-3.*

I had forgotten that there is a 2.3 sitting on my system, and indeed:

$ /usr/bin/bison gnulib/lib/parse-datetime.y
gnulib/lib/parse-datetime.y:555.9-16: syntax error, unexpected identifier, expecting string

It chokes on `%define api.pure`.

According to NEWS, this syntax was introduced in 2.4 (2008-11-02).

I have tried to install 2.7 on my system, but I can't (because of
portability issues of vasnprintf that were not covered by gnulib at
that time).  I cannot even install 3.0.

Cheers!



This bug report was last modified 4 years and 264 days ago.

Previous Next


GNU bug tracking system
Copyright (C) 1999 Darren O. Benham, 1997,2003 nCipher Corporation Ltd, 1994-97 Ian Jackson.